The Allen-Bradley 1746-A10, also cataloged as the 1746-A10 SLC 500 10 Slot Chassis, operates as a dedicated hardware component for mounting and connecting SLC 500 PLC modules within the SLC 500 control platform.

Model Configuration Details

The 1746-A10 is a 10-slot chassis designed for installation of Allen-Bradley SLC 500 series modules. The chassis provides the physical mounting structure and backplane connection required for processor, I/O, and communication modules.

PLC Backplane and Module Integration

The SLC 500 chassis provides the internal backplane structure required for communication between installed PLC modules. The backplane connection supports module-to-module data exchange and distributes system power according to the requirements of installed components.

For SLC 500 system expansion, I/O density scaling depends on chassis selection, processor capability, and installed module configuration. Correct module placement and power loading calculation are required during system design.

Field Installation Guidelines

Chassis Mounting

  • Install the chassis on a stable panel surface with proper mechanical support.
  • Maintain sufficient clearance for module insertion and removal.
  • Verify chassis alignment before securing mounting hardware.

Module Installation

  • Confirm module compatibility with the SLC 500 backplane before installation.
  • Insert modules firmly into the chassis slots.
  • Remove system power before installing or removing modules.

Electrical Connection

  • Verify the installed power supply capacity matches the total module load.
  • Inspect backplane connectors for contamination or mechanical damage.
  • Use proper grounding practices for the control cabinet.

Frequently Asked Questions

  • What is the main function of the 1746-A10 chassis?

The 1746-A10 provides a 10-slot mounting frame and backplane connection structure for Allen-Bradley SLC 500 PLC modules.

  • How many modules can be installed in the 1746-A10?

The chassis supports up to 10 SLC 500 modules installed in available chassis slots.

  • Is the 1746-A10 a processor module?

No. The 1746-A10 is a passive chassis assembly used for mounting and connecting SLC 500 modules.

  • Does the chassis provide PLC program memory?

No. Program processing and memory functions are provided by compatible SLC 500 processor modules.

  • Can SLC 500 I/O modules be installed directly into this chassis?

Yes. Compatible SLC 500 I/O modules can be installed into the available chassis slots.

  • Does the chassis require separate power supply selection?

Yes. The power supply must be selected according to the installed processor, I/O, and communication module load.

  • Is the 1746-A10 compatible with other Allen-Bradley PLC families?

The chassis is designed specifically for the SLC 500 platform and should be matched with compatible modules.

  • What should be checked before replacing an existing chassis?

Verify slot configuration, installed module compatibility, power requirements, and backplane connection condition before replacement.
